Prunes in Red Wine

INGREDIENTS

2 c Dry red wine such as zinfandel
2 tb Honey
6 c Pitted dried prunes
1 Whole Vanilla bean

INSTRUCTIONS

Combine wine and honey in large saucepan. Bring to a boil over medium-high
heat. Lower heat to medium. Add prunes; simmer, covered, 20 minutes. Spoon
into heat-proof container. Add vanilla bean. Cover and refrigerate
overnight. Reheat or serve chilled. Remove vanilla bean before serving.
Yield: 12 servings.
Comments: This is elegant served over vanilla ice cream.
